Transaction 89070d549f2628c5b375b98696cc1216080de8dc4bedee86cc4408467d8e6a25
1 Input
1 Output
-
89070d549f2628c5b375b98696cc1216080de8dc4bedee86cc4408467d8e6a25:0
- value
- 22152952
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c8f69200d07c0900250430df6a765f13c9950ab
- address
- bc1qfj8kjgqdqlqfqqjsgvxldfm97y7fj59tnhdqtv